Jardín Botánico de Viñales in Viñales, Cuba, is surrounded by various attractions that cater to different interests. Nearby historical sites like Cuevas del Indio provide visitors with a glimpse into the area's indigenous history, with opportunities to explore caves and underground rivers.

For nature enthusiasts, the park is close to trails that lead to breathtaking natural attractions such as the Mural de la Prehistoria, a large mural painted on the side of a mogote. The surrounding mountains, or mogotes, offer picturesque views for hiking and photography, making it a favorite spot for outdoor activities.
